The Appearance

A nurse is neither a ravishing beauty nor is she a loathsome ugly. A nurse when in uniform is a different entity as far as her looks are concerned. So, how a person looks has little to do with her appearance and capability as a nurse. What are required are good grooming, a pleasing manner and a friendly disposition. Personal cleanliness is a must. So is personal grooming. How a nurse carries herself depends on the confidence she has as a nurse. And that confidence can come only when she has had good training as a nurse. We now take up some of the items of the dress one by one.

Every nurse has to wear shoes. This is to avoid contamination from infection as well as the facility of movement shoes offer. Sandals are out and so are slippers. As in the case of the dress, it is important that the shoes are white, clean and well maintained. The shoes must always be in good, wearing condition. In a nutshell, there should not be anything out of the ordinary in the appearance and condition of the shoes.
